Outline of Final Research Achievements

13C Labeled lignin dimeric model compound, a guaiacyl unit linked to a syringyl one by β-O-4 bond, was synthesized, and treated by laccase/1-hydroxybenzotriazole. Following the process of laccase- generated reaction by 13C-NMR, an oxidation at benzylic position and a cleavage of Cα-Cβ bond of lignin dimeric model compound were observed. Veratric acid was determined as a reaction product, although it was not found in the laccase-generated reaction solution of the oxidized dimeric model compound product as a substrate.
